Вопросы, советы, возможные модификации и вообще все про модуль статистики кланов

Модератор: Exinaus, shw

#90784 BrandonLee 03 окт 2014, 23:08
Exinaus писал(а):Данные о клане не хранятся в одном месте, а хранится для каждого игрока отдельно. Вам надо получить сначала состав клана из кэша, а потом используя id игроков из информации о составе получить данные по каждому из них. Посмотрите файл tiny.php, там в конце файла идет как раз то что вам надо.


Получение данных о составе клана:
$new = $cache->get('get_last_roster_'.$config['clan'],0);
if($new === FALSE or empty($new)) { die('No cahced data'); }

$config['clan'] - это цифровой id клана, состав которого надо получить.


Получение информации по составу всего клана
if($new['status'] == 'ok'){
foreach($new['data'][$config['clan']]['members'] as $val){
$tmp = $cache->get($val['account_id'],0,ROOT_DIR.'/cac[цензура]layers/');
if($tmp != FALSE or !empty($tmp)){
$res[$val['account_name']] = $tmp;
}
}
}

Спасибо, идея реализована на запланированном уровне.
#91038 Exinaus 06 окт 2014, 18:53
Да и мне тогда тоже покажите результат. Интересно посмотреть.
#181796 Olegych 04 мар 2016, 07:30
Добрый день, после обновления такая ошибка Фатальная ошибка: вызов неопределенная функция get_api() в /clans/function/func_main.php по строке 292
Что то с ключом.
#181821 Edrard 04 мар 2016, 11:21
Olegych писал(а):Добрый день, после обновления такая ошибка Фатальная ошибка: вызов неопределенная функция get_api() в /clans/function/func_main.php по строке 292
Что то с ключом...


Если не сложно в ПМ мне страничку, и по возможности ФТП доступ сразу, тогда смогу глянуть и поправить.

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 13

Реклама | Adv